In your situation , on a commute like that , I would not advise a gx. And this is coming from a happy gx owner of 4 years , and cng vehicle owner for 6 years and 120,000 miles of cng driving. If you need carpool lane access, find a used Hy-bryd that already has stickers.(The sticker limit for new Hy-brids is used up !).If you don't need carpool access, a gasoline civic, would be a better choice.

A FMQ2 will suit you better than a PHILL. FMQ2 will pump twice as fast. Plenty of these used on the market for about $3500 same as a PHILL. I drive 150 daily myself in my bi-fuel truck, use my FMQ2 at night and I haven't been to a gasoline station in 2 years.
  
You mentioned every 10 weeks for service. For What? Other than routine fluid changes, I say if it ain't broke to mess with it. Not to mention the GX with sythetic oil in it should last you well over 10k miles, not a chemical engineer by any means, but with as clean as CNG burns only makes sense.
  
If you believe range may be an issue, and it may since a GX will go bone dry shortly after 200 miles depending on how you are driving you can always install an extra tank. I have done this in the past on my GX and for my customers. Adds another 3 GGE to the GX.
  
I've been in the car business for 14 years. Remember regardless of what car you buy there is an accelerate rate all vehicles depreciate within the first 3 years of it's life. I've never bought a new vehicle my entire life and I'm in the car business. After three years the depreciation rate slows substantially and continues year after year.
  
A GX has about a $5500 premium over a LX or EX when new. But say 3-4 years old the difference may only be $1500.
  
Then theres always the question how much your time is worth sitting in traffic. Here in AZ no matter what freeway the HOV lane access cuts any commute in half.
  
Between my wife and I we drive 210 per day. We both refuel from home on our Fuelmakers. While gasoline is $2.25 per gallon we would still save $6600 annually on our fuel costs. At $3.00 per gallon we SAVE $10,400. That's SAVINGS over what we would pay in gasoline. I've got a simple calc spread sheet to help you figure this out, anyone is welcome to it

I can install a 3 GGE tank in the trunk for an extra $500 for a new customer purchasing one of my cars. I don't do it on other cars, just for my new customers. Kinda of a hassle to get done. When you purchase an FM 2 or 4 just think of it as you are leasing it, because if you ever sell it you should get 100% of your money back. So it really breaks down like this:
$3500 for a Used FM
$750 to rebuild every 4000 hours or 4000 gallons.
 
So that works out to $.19 cents per gallon plus your cost of CNG from home probably right around $1.25. Then add in the electricty. So for about $1.50 per gallon from home is it worth it?
